Warning Signs of Problem Gambling
If you recognise any of the following behaviours in yourself or someone else, it may indicate a gambling problem:
- Spending more time or money on gambling than intended
- Constantly thinking about gambling or past gambling sessions
- Needing to gamble with increasing amounts to feel the same excitement
- Trying to cut back or quit but being unable to do so
- Gambling to escape problems, stress, or negative emotions
- Lying to friends, family, or others about the extent of your gambling
- Chasing losses by gambling more to recover lost money
- Borrowing money or going into debt to gamble
- Neglecting work, study, relationships, or hobbies due to gambling
- Experiencing financial difficulties or relationship problems caused by gambling
If you recognise these signs, please reach out for support immediately.
Self-Help Tools & Responsible Gaming Features
Most reputable live dealer casinos offer tools to help you maintain control:
- Deposit Limits: Set a daily, weekly, or monthly limit on the amount you can deposit
- Loss Limits: Set a maximum amount you're willing to lose over a set period
- Time Limits: Set reminders or automatic session timeouts to limit playing duration
- Reality Checks: Receive periodic notifications about how long you've been playing and how much you've wagered
- Self-Exclusion: Temporarily or permanently exclude yourself from accessing gambling platforms
- Account Closure: Close your account if you wish to stop gambling entirely
We recommend discussing these tools with your chosen casino operator and using them proactively.
